Kepler-51D by Nicheend is a fragrance from the olfactive family for men and women. This creation, launched in 2024, features an olfactive structure where the top notes unfold with orange, pineapple, cardamom, and peach. The heart of the composition reveals passion fruit, caramel, and carrot, while the base notes settle into leather, amber, vanilla, cotton candy, and heliotrope.
